[PATCH v2] ceph: allow object copies across different filesystems in the same cluster

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



OSDs are able to perform object copies across different pools.  Thus,
there's no need to prevent copy_file_range from doing remote copies if the
source and destination superblocks are different.  Only return -EXDEV if
they have different fsid (the cluster ID).
